Across TCGA patient cohorts, RALGAPB protein abundance is significantly associated with the RNA expression of many other genes, with 14,694 significant associations in total. GBM shows the largest number of these associations.

The most reproducible RALGAPB-associated genes across cancer lineages are RALGAPA2, LILRB2, and STX11. Each is linked with RALGAPB in more than 6 cancer types. Because this analysis shows association rather than direction, both RALGAPB-to-partner and partner-to-RALGAPB results are reported.

Each partner links to its own Q-omics profile. The scatter plot shows the strongest example, RALGAPB versus RALGAPA2 in BRCA, with a Pearson correlation of 0.49.
